AMD Link: AMD Link is a utility software developed by AMD that allows users to stream games, videos, and apps from a PC to other devices over a home network. It enables remote gaming and screen mirroring.

Mawk: Mawk is a pattern scanning and processing language commonly used for data manipulation and reporting. It is an interpreter for code written in the Awk programming language and is often used for text processing and formatting.

Mawk
Mawk Features
  • Pattern scanning and processing language
  • Built-in support for common programming constructs like variables, conditions, loops
  • Support for regular expressions
  • Built-in arithmetic, string handling and time functions
  • Ability to process fields and records from structured text files

Mawk
Mawk
Pros
  • Lightweight and fast compared to other scripting languages
  • Easy to learn syntax
  • Powerful text processing capabilities
  • Portable across different platforms
  • Can be used as a filter in pipes
Cons
  • Limited to text processing only
  • No native support for complex data structures
  • Minimal error handling capabilities
  • Not suitable for large applications
